We caught up with the team behind Papi’s Pickles during their two week pop-up at Borough Market in London. The family run social enterprise provides fresh and tasty South Indian and Sri Lankan food and pickles. jaffna twins with London Borough of Kingston

Thamarai are delighted to learn that the London Borough of Kingston upon Thames, home approximately 12,000 Tamils, is to be twinned with Jaffna – a district in the northern province of Sri Lanka.
